Jewellery Quarter Station offers a variety of facilities aimed at ensuring a smooth and comfortable travel experience. While the ticket office operates only at specific times—Fridays from 16:00 to 18:00, and Saturdays 11:00 to 13:00 and 15:00 to 17:00—tickets can conveniently be purchased and collected from the accessible ticket machines on-site. Although there is no provision for smartcards, the station does support the option to collect tickets bought online.
For travelers in need of assistance, help is available during the aforementioned office hours at both the ticket office and via help points situated around the station. Step-free access across the station's platforms is paramount, classified as a category A station on the step-free access scale. Be assured that CCTV ensures your safety, and though waiting rooms are unavailable, seating areas are provided.
Connecting onward from Jewellery Quarter is straightforward, with a range of transport options. Bus services are readily available, with local routes providing seamless travel throughout Birmingham. For more specified journeys, taxis can be hailed by contacting BBs at 0121 693 3333 or TOA at 0121 427 8888. In the event of rail service disruptions, a rail replacement service conveniently operates from the public service bus stops on Vyse Street. Step into Bexley Station and find convenience at every corner. The ticket office opens early at 6:10 AM on weekdays and Saturdays (and slightly later at 8:10 AM on Sundays), closing at 7:30 PM and 3:40 PM respectively, ensuring you have ample time to secure travel essentials. In the mood for a quiet coffee while waiting for your train? Head over to the coffee kiosk or vending machines available for refreshments. Though the station lacks an ATM, induction loops, smartcard validators, and accessible ticket machines are strategically placed for your ease of use.
If you require assistance, Bexley Station doesn't disappoint. With customer help points and staffed service till late evening on most days, help is only a request away. For those needing step-free access, the station accommodates well; the entire premises provide step-free access to both platforms and the booking hall. There are secure accreditations in place, and CCTV is operational, ensuring a safe surrounding for peace of mind.
For those looking to reach their next destination beyond the tracks, Bexley Station is well-connected. Replacement services heading toward destinations like Dartford can be found at Bus Stop D on Bexley High Street. Likewise, if you're heading towards Sidcup, head to Stop E for convenient access.
